Peruvian Commonwealth - Masterpiece Alpacas has added another phenomenal male to our herdsire row. Peruvian Commonwealth is the son of Jolimont 2 Peruvian Alpamayo, whose progeny have won more show awards than any other Canadian white huacaya alpaca. Alpamayo is able to transmit his phenomenal fleece characteristics of density, fineness, crimp, bundling and lock structure to his offspring. Commonwealth has all of these characteristics in his fiber. This matchstick bundling is found throughout his entire body. He has a beautiful macho head with a dense topknot. He is very appealing to the eye, with sound conformation and coverage from topknot to toenails. He has a very soft handle to his fiber.. at over three years of age he has a CV of 18.0 and a SD 4.5 in 2005. The judges have commented on his solid frame and soft fiber. His first crias are showing exceptional density and tight bundling in their cria fleeces.

At The 2004 Int'l Farmfair in Canada the judge, Amanda VandenBosch, commented on Commonwealth's strong frame, very correct conformation and very soft hand to his fleece. His introductory stud fee is $2000 for the first three females. We will be raising it to $2500 thereafter.

 

EL ACCOYO RUBIO - Rubio is the most gorgeous animal we possess. He's full Accoyo, beige, has the perfect alpaca head and great coverage, and he throws color. His first offspring was a bay black male out of a true black dam, and the boy has the same beautiful head as his daddy. Julio Sumar awarded Rubio the Best Head out of twenty other males at the International Alpaca Odyssey, 2003. He's very fine fibered as well, and his histogram is excellent, especially for a full Accoyo male. Diana Timmerman awarded him first place and Reserve Light Male Color Champion, commenting that it is rare to see an alpaca with Rubio's fineness and consistent crimp at almost four years of age. Rubio's first two cria both won ribbons in big shows this spring. A male won one at AOBA in the white juvenile male class. If you're looking for "the look", Accoyo genes, and colorful offspring with lasting fiber character, it would be hard to find a better guy than El Accoyo Rubio. Micron Count  2002: 18.4/3.9/21.4/0.7; 2005: 19.8/4.6/23.2/2.8

Rubio will stand stud at Masterpiece Alpacas end-October thru Mid-March each year.  Rubio is co-owned with Hummingherd Alpacas, ID and NorthCoast Alpacas, OH.

XANADU 'ROUND MIDNIGHT -   This is one amazing male!!  Everyone who puts their hand on him have a hard time letting go.  'Round Midnight is a multiple Color Champion and a Xanadu Peruvian Presidio son who already has his first crias on the ground. Most of the crias are dark like Midnight as well as correct conformation and fiber is very crimpy. His son, After Hours, has taken the showring by storm, winning almost every show he's been entered in.

His first cria of 2005 is a silver gray female! His show record proves he's one of the most impressive colored males in the country. Now he's proving it with his crias. Great size, fluid motion, heavy bone and a great head to compliment his deeply crimped and uniform fleece, high brightness, density and defined locks. We're delighted to offer his services and use him too.

Owned by Grey Head Alpacas in Colorado.

Standing Stud at Masterpiece Alpacas October 2006 - April 2007 and again October 2007 - April 2008.

Casanova's Masterpiece Cassandra - Cassandra is the daughter of Victor's Hemiaccoyo Casanova owned by Aussie Acres.  Cassandra's dam, Catie, is a daughter of NWA Ike, a well-known grey herdsire.  Peruvian Felix is her grandsire.  Cassandra's fleece shows great density and a bold crimp.  She is currently bred to Nova's Gold at Reiling Ranch and due March 2007.

 

 

PERUVIAN MARCELA - Marcela's crias are ALL high end. She has produced 2 WELL KNOWN herdsires so far - Silver Dollar (out of The Silversmith) and Show Me The Money (out of Royal Fawn) and several outstanding females. In 2004 Marcela delivered a Vic Jr. cria with amazing fineness. He won Reserve Color Champion at the Oklahoma State Fair Alpaca Show.  She will never leave our farm.

  

KACHINA - Kachina is our top foundation female.  She is outstanding in every way.  She is a Presidio daughter, Caligula granddaughter with strong genetics on the dam's side as well.  Kachina's first cria, out of Fandango, is a fawn male of exceptional quality, he won Reserve Color Champion at the Mid-America Alpaca Show 2005.  Her second cria, delivered June 2005, a light fawn male out of Yupanqui, is a keeper with a great head and fabulous coverage.  Both of these males are herdsire quality.  Kachina is a producer of the highest end crias!

 AOCR COOL WHIP - Cool Whip is super dense, full coverage and has great crimp. She has a great topknot. And personality plus. She is an Accoyo Chapparel daughter/Hemingway granddaughter. Cool Whip is an exceptional Mom and creates GORGEOUS crias. Her first offspring, Monte Ne (out of Show Me The Money), has incredible coverage, extremely long staple length and is now standing stud in Virginia. Her second cria, Praetorian, out of Yupanqui, is a dark fawn male now a herdsire in the Northeast. Cool Whip's third cria is a lovely beige female out of Yupanqui. This cria, Rubenesque, is super dense with beautiful sheen and lots of curls. Can't wait to see her as she grows!  She recently had her fourth cria out of  Adagio, a Peruvian Gold Rush son, who won 2nd at the 1999 AOBA Nationals and has produced many award winners.  Currently she is bred to El Accoyo Rubio.

 

KUMBYA - Kumbya has lineage everyone recognizes.  Her dam is a stupendous dark Patagonia female.  Her dad is Patagonia's Sinopsis Nocturna.   Her granddad is Patagonia's Danko.  She is the perfect typey conformation and head.  Her fiber is lustrous and dense.  6/05 Kumbya delivered a down right gorgeous black female cria!  She is currently bred to Xanadu 'Round Midnight', a dark brown Presidio son with 3 Color Championships under his belt.  His crias are now winning in the show ring.

Kumbya is a high end female that has produced one awesome female cria that is not for sale.  Her breeding to 'Round Midnight' should produce a ribbon winner.
